Daniel 4:34-35

Nebuchadnezzar Restored

34 n At the end of the days I, Nebuchadnezzar, lifted my eyes to heaven, and o my reason returned to me, and I blessed the Most High, and praised and honored p him who lives forever,
q for his dominion is an everlasting dominion,
and q his kingdom endures from generation to generation;
35 r all the inhabitants of the earth are accounted as nothing,
and s he does according to his will among the host of heaven
and among the inhabitants of the earth;
t and none can stay his hand
or u say to him, "What have you done?"
